UPVC Door Repairs: A Comprehensive Guide for Homeowners
UPVC (Unplasticized Polyvinyl Chloride) doors have actually gained tremendous appeal due to their resilience, energy effectiveness, and low maintenance requirements. However, like any home function, they are not unsusceptible to use and tear. Property owners may face concerns ranging from minor modifications to significant repairs that need specialized attention. This article aims to offer a detailed introduction of common UPVC door problems, how to resolve them, and when to think about professional assistance.
Common UPVC Door Problems
The initial step in repairing a UPVC door is recognizing the concern. Below are some normal problems that accompany UPVC doors:

Numerous UPVC door repairs can be taken on by house owners with basic handyman abilities. Here are some typical DIY techniques:
1. Adjusting The Door Alignment
Misalignment can happen due to the natural settling of the home or ecological elements. To line up the door:

Tools Needed: Screwdriver, level.

Steps:
Check the hinges for loose screws.Tighten up any loose screws you find.Use a level to examine the door's vertical positioning and adjust the hinges to remedy any disparities.2. Lubricating Locks and Hinges
A sticky lock or hinge can be repaired easily through lubrication:

Tools Needed: Lubricant (like silicone spray), fabric.

Actions:
Clean the lock and hinge with a fabric.Spray lube into the lock and on the hinge to decrease friction.Move the door back and forth to incorporate the lubricant.3. Changing Weather Seals
Worn seals contribute to energy inadequacy. Follow these actions to replace them:

Tools Needed: Utility knife, weather condition seal tape.

Actions:
Remove the old seal utilizing an utility knife.Tidy the area where the seal was positioned.Cut the brand-new weather seal to fit and use it along the door frame, guaranteeing a tight fit without spaces.When to Call a Professional
While some concerns can be dealt with through DIY approaches, others need expert competence. Consider contacting a specialist for:
Significant Damage: If the door is thoroughly harmed or deformed.Complex Lock Mechanisms: If the locking system fails or has actually jammed completely.Multiple Issues: If the door provides several issues at the same time, professional evaluation may be needed.FAQs1. How typically should I perform maintenance on my UPVC door?
It is recommended to examine your UPVC door at least two times a year for wear and tear, particularly before and after extreme climate condition.

3. What is the lifespan of a UPVC door?
With correct care and maintenance, a UPVC door can last 20-30 years, which is considerably longer than traditional wood doors.
4. Are UPVC doors environmentally friendly?
UPVC doors can be recycled at the end of their life process, making them an eco-friendly alternative compared to materials that are not recyclable.
5. How can I enhance the insulation of my UPVC door?
Replacing old weather seals, guaranteeing correct positioning, and adding a threshold strip can all improve the insulation of your UPVC door.
